| Has Hadith Text | It was narrated that Ibn Umar said that a … It was narrated that Ibn Umar said that a horse of his went out and the enemy captured it. Then the Muslims defeated them and it was returned to him. That was during the time of the Messenger of Allah. He said: And a slave of his absconded and joined up with the Romans; then the Muslims defeated them; and Khalid Bin Walid returned him to me; after the death of the Messenger of Allah. after the death of the Messenger of Allah. + |
